How much do home based fire inspector j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for home based fire inspector in the United States is $63,541.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52,000.00 and $72,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

Title: Fire Inspector
Job Type: As-Needed / Part-Time
We are currently seeking a qualified Fire Inspector to perform inspections for commercial, residential, and public facilities to ensure compliance with fire codes and safety regulations.
Responsibilities:
  • Schedule and conduct on-site inspections for new construction, renovations, and existing buildings to ensure compliance with local, state, and national fire codes.
  • Evaluate fire protection systems, alarms, sprinklers, extinguishers, and means of egress.
  • Identify potential fire hazards and recommend corrective actions.
  • Complete inspection reports and required documentation in accordance with NFPA, local codes, and company guidelines.
  • Collaborate with property owners, contractors, and municipal authorities to resolve fire code violations.

Qualifications:
  • Willingness to travel for inspections.
  • Valid driver's license and reliable transportation.
  • ICC Fire Inspector Certification or equivalent fire safety credentials required
